Shrubs

A bushy, spreading, evergreen shrub to 1m tall with oval, grey-green leaves and golden-yellow, saucer-shaped flowers borne in late spring and early summer

Genus
Cistus are evergreen shrubs with simple, opposite leaves and 5-petalled, bowl-shaped, white, pink or purplish flowers, each lasting a single day, over a long period in summer

How to Grow

Cultivation

Grows best in well-drained sandy soil in full sun

Propagation

Propagate by semi-hardwood cuttings
